Astro Brings Back Malaysia’s Most Watched Local Tamil Series – Pasanga for Season 2

Malaysia’s first local Tamil series with 100 episodes premieres on 12 August, 9pm on Astro Vinmeen (Ch 202)

Astro is excited to announce the return of its most-watched local Tamil series, ‘Pasanga’, for a highly anticipated second season on August 12 at 9pm. Tune in on Astro Vinmeen (Ch 202), or watch via Astro GO, On Demand, and sooka. Season 2 of ‘Pasanga’ marks a milestone as Malaysia’s first local Tamil series to reach 100 episodes. Directed by the award-winning Shalini Balasundaram and produced by the renowned husband-wife duo, Denes Kumar and Ts. Dr. Vimala Perumal, this season promises to deliver more captivating content.

‘Pasanga’ Season 2 continues the story of the trio—Raja, Jaga, and Anand—as their lives are disrupted by harsh realities. Raja’s world is upended when his parents fall victim to the schemes of a malicious individual named Kumar. Forced to leave Kuala Lumpur, Raja returns to his hometown, accompanied by his sister Vithya, who is struggling with the traumatic memories of her past. Upon their return, Raja finds himself entangled in a series of challenges orchestrated by Thirupathi, Kumar, and Kathir.

Meanwhile, Jaga, a filmmaker, focuses on advancing his projects while harboring feelings for Reshma. At the same time, Anand faces mounting tension in his marriage with Geetha, as her close relationship with an old friend creates friction between them. As the series progresses, the characters navigate through strained relationships, escalating financial difficulties, and personal struggles. This evolving drama sets the stage for a gripping and immersive storyline that is sure to engage and captivate fans.

This captivating series is proudly sponsored by Patti Mooligai Niruvanam, which plays a crucial role in supporting the show. ‘Pasanga’ boasts a remarkable cast of both renowned and emerging local talents, including Denes Kumar, Moon Nila, Thasha Krishnakumar, Alvin Martin Santhiavoo, Sasikumar, Nithyashree, Susila Devi, Devakanni, Kabil Ganesan, Keshap Suria, and others. Each of these actors brings exceptional skill and depth to their roles, significantly enhancing the series and contributing to its overall appeal.
